Publisher Description
Welcome to Hathaway House, a heartwarming military romance series from USA TODAY best-selling author Dale Mayer. Here you’ll meet a whole new group of friends, along with a few favorite characters from Heroes for Hire. Instead of action, you’ll find emotion. Instead of suspense, you’ll find healing. Instead of romance, … oh, wait. … There is romance—of course!
Welcome to Hathaway House. Rehab Center. Safe Haven. Second chance at life and love.
Navy SEAL Denton Hamilton has checked himself into Hathaway House, hoping for a fraction of the results his friends have gotten at the rehab center. Now missing a rib, muscles and a portion of his stomach, as well as suffering from PTSD, Denton would be happy to have his physical self healed. He’s not so sure he’ll ever get his mental health back, and finding a woman who’ll have him now—as his friends have been lucky enough to do—is out of the question. Who would be willing to love a man like him?
Administrative Assistant Hannah Forsythe helps Dani run Hathaway House. A loner at heart, she’s drawn to Denton’s struggle and dismayed at his belief that no one could ever love him. But when an ill-advised observation she makes has unexpected consequences for Denton’s recovery, Hannah’s only choice is to separate herself from him to help him progress without her.
As time passes, Hannah wonders if her choice has cost her everything she’s ever wanted or whether Denton can work through his feelings to give them both their happy ending at Hathaway House.

Denton
I received a complimentary copy of this book from Booksprout and I also purchased a copy.
I just adore the Hathaway House series. It is a place where (at least for this series so far) that our heroes go to seek further rehabilitation than the VA hospitals can provide. Denton is a wounded warrior who joined Hathaway where he two best buddies are at with the help of a benefactor. Hannah works at Hathaway as Dani's assistant. She is basically a loner and is feeling the effects of being alone after meeting Denton. Seeing him with his two friends has her thinking that she may be deficient in some way as she doesn't have any life long friends.
I loved having the dual POV format. This really helps me to connect with the characters and really understand them better. It almost humanizes them to me.
If you adore sweet, clean romance, then I highly recommend this one to you.
Denton:A Hathaway House (or The Friendship Factor)
Hathaway House is a place of healing. For Denton it is a place for him to grow, to regain lost physical abilities and put many issues in perspective. It is there that he meets Hannah and realizes that perception vary with the beholder. It is as much about emotional healing as it is physical healing and many of the wounds happened before the actual injuries he received as a Navy SEAL. This is book 4 of the Hathaway House series and each book gets that much better. Well done, Dale Mayer.
